Pediatric hematooncology in the Czech Republic today

In the Czech Republic, there are eight specialized workplaces for the care of children with cancer.

Children with a diagnosis of acute lymphoblastic leukemia are treated in our country in Prague, Brno, Olomouc, Pilsen, Ostrava, Hradec Králové, České Budějovice and Ústí nad Labem.

Our Motol Clinic and the Department of Pediatric Oncology at the University Hospital Brno take care of pediatric patients with cancer.

Concentration of oncological treatment in specialized centers (so-called centralization of treatment) guarantees patients access to experienced professionals. The health professionals of these workplaces are fully acquainted not only with the standard course of oncological therapy of individual diagnoses, but also with all the complications that can accompany tumor treatment.

Comprehensive pediatric and oncological care for sick children is enabled by the mutual cooperation of individual centers and their close connection with specialized laboratory and research workplaces within the Working Group of Pediatric Hematology (PSD).

Pediatric Hematology Working Group (PSDH) unified oncological treatment in childhood in connection with global trends in the field of pediatric hematooncology and improved the care of pediatric patients in the Czech Republic to the level of European standards.
